German Intelligence Warns of Russian Interference in 2026 Regional Elections

Germany’s domestic intelligence agency has issued a warning about potential Russian interference and sabotage targeting upcoming regional elections in 2026. The alert comes as concerns mount across Europe about Moscow’s escalating efforts to destabilize democratic processes.

Sinan Selen, head of the Federal Office for the Protection of the Constitution (BfV), outlined the threat during a speech in Berlin on Monday. He indicated that Russia may intensify its influence operations and acts of sabotage as five German states prepare to hold elections.

These regional votes are seen as a key test for the government led by Friedrich Merz. The Alternative for Germany (AfD), a party often described as pro-Russian and anti-immigrant, is expected to make significant gains, potentially even gaining control of several regions.

Selen emphasized that Germany’s strong support for Ukraine and its role as a crucial logistical hub for NATO make it a prime target for Moscow. “We have repeatedly seen that elections play a significant role [in the organization of disinformation campaigns] and, as you know, several regional elections will be held in Germany next year,” he said, according to the Agence France-Presse (AFP).

Germany, along with other European nations, has accused Russia of conducting espionage, intimidation, sabotage, and cyberattacks for months – allegations Moscow denies. Concerns have also been raised about the AfD potentially exploiting parliamentary inquiry rights to gather intelligence on critical German infrastructure and relaying it to Russia. “We are being attacked here and now in Europe,” Selen declared in his address, describing Russia as “aggressive, offensive, and escalating.”

“There is no respite in sight,” he warned, adding that “all sectors of society can be affected,” particularly in the lead-up to the elections. Selen also noted that the evolving situation in Ukraine will likely influence how Russia targets Europe.
